Introduction

1. Background and significance of standard formulation

With the increasing environmental pressure and the need for energy structure transformation, hybrid power systems are increasingly used in the field of internal combustion engines. However, the safety requirements of this new power system are also increasing. This standard aims to provide unified safety specifications for the research and development, production and use of internal combustion engine hybrid power systems to ensure the safety of operators and equipment.

2. Technology evolution and framework analysis

From the technological evolution from traditional internal combustion engines to hybrid power systems, it can be seen that the core of safety requirements lies in the protection of the electric drive part. Table 1 compares the safety standards under different voltage levels and clarifies the special requirements for Class B voltage circuits.

Project Class A voltage Class B voltage
Maximum operating voltage (DC) 0<U ≤ 60 V 60<U≤1500 V
Maximum operating voltage (AC) 0<U≤30 V 30<U≤1000 V

3. Implementation recommendations and best practices

To ensure the safety of hybrid power systems, the following measures are recommended:

  • Carry out a comprehensive safety risk assessment during the design phase
  • Regularly inspect and maintain key components (such as high-voltage wiring harnesses and connectors)
  • Strengthen operator training to ensure they are familiar with system safety regulations
